Breaking: Ex-gov. Fayose’s son, others win PDP tickets in Ekiti

Oluwajomiloju “Joju” Fayose, the son of the former governor of Ekiti state, Ayo Fayose, on Sunday won the People’s Democratic Party (PDP) ticket for the House of Representatives.

 

He won against Deji Adeosun to represent the Ekiti Central Federal Constituency 1 at the Green House.

 

Lere Olayinka, the ex-governor’s media aide also emerged as the PDP candidate for Ekiti Central Federal Constituency two.

 

While Joju Fayose scored 69 votes to defeat Deji Adeosun, who polled 9 votes; Olayinka garnered 54 votes to beat his opponent, Victor, who scored 45 votes.

 

Also, a former governorship aspirant, Yinka Akerele, won the party ticket for Ekiti North Federal Constituency one, unopposed.

 

For Ekiti North Federal Constituency two, Babatunde Ajayi polled 63 votes to clinch the ticket, defeating Funmi Ogun, who had 33 votes.
